‘Let Yourself Off the Hook’: Advice for Teachers and Parents During COVID-19
A lot is being asked of teachers and parents as schools transition to remote learning and the country responds to the coronavirus pandemic, says Christine Elgersma, a senior editor of social media and learning resources at nonprofit Common Sense Media. In this interview, she offers advice for teachers, such as taking breaks and recognizing that everything will not be perfect.
